Flowers for Depression

 

Flowers set in vases on a window or throughout a home always changes

the mood / atmosphere from one of depression to one of nature,

lightness, seduction, relaxation, and more. Below is a small list of

flowers that can be used in the home to help fight off depression.

 

Apple Blossoms

 

Soft and sweet, these flowers gently scent the air and bring about a

feeling of comfort.

 

Chamomile Flowers

 

While these are not flowers you can place in a vase, smelling them

does help to lift tensions and brings about an inner calmness.

Simply cup a few chamomile flowers in your hands and inhale deeply a

few times.

 

Carnations

 

Carnations bring about a bright uplifting to any home they are placed

within.

 

Use red for high energy, white for purification and release of

negativity, and pink for comfort and soothing.

 

Daffodil

 

Also called Narcissus. Use this flower when you need to release

negativity. It is a flower of self-sacrifice and is best when used in

giving up useless guilt and poor habits. These flowers in any room

will help release all the built up negatives and bring about a

bright cheerfulness which is common after such a release.

 

Honeysuckle

 

Another flower that can't really be placed inside a vase. For one

time use, pick a small amount of honeysuckle and take it with you

when you are going to take a long bath. Lay it beside you on a dry

surface or on the sink and allow the warm vapours from the tub

absorb the sweet musky scent of the honeysuckle. It is a flower of

divination and helps one to relax.

 

Lavender

 

Pick three fresh sprigs of lavender flowers and tie them together

with white ribbon or string. Carry this around with you and

throughout the day, bring it to your nose and inhale deeply. This

will help to clarify your thoughts and remove the depression that is

getting in the way of your daily life.

 

Lilac

 

Lilacs give off a strong and heavy scent. Just a small bunch will

scent a large room. These flowers are great for removing mental dust

and for making room for the positive. Place in vases throughout the

home and open up all the windows for a floral purification.

 

Roses

 

Roses, known for love, can be purchased for oneself. Tell yourself " I

love me " by buying a bouquet of roses and setting it in a prominent

place in your home. A very uplifting act and positive self-

affirmation. It may be just the boost you need to get out of the

beginnings of a depression.

 

Tigerlillies

 

Tigerlillies are flowers of creativity. Place these in your work or

crafting room when your depression stems from a creative block.
